Kokotxa was offering a very nice and inexpensive fixed-price menu for lunch. Casa Urbano has a €24 lunch menu. Both are in the Parte Vieja.

Casa Urola, also in the Parte Vieja is also still reasonably priced, but the menu is a little more expensive.

Lunch will be a lot cheaper than dinner, even more so during the week. La Trastienda (calle San Jeronimo) is an example of one of those places with fairly reasonable lunch menus. Kaskazuri (I've mentioned it before; Paseo Salamanca) is very reasonably priced as well.

what´s good value?

140 euros for the menu at Arzak is excellent value, compared to other similar restaurants in other countries

The day´s menu at 10 euros (two main dishes + dessert + water and wine) in many restaurants (very common in Spain) for lunch is also great value.

It really depends on what you´re looking for.
